Igor Makanu
Igor Makanu
  • Информация
6+ лет
опыт работы
0
продуктов
0
демо-версий
0
работ
0
сигналов
0
подписчиков
инженер в
.
Igor Makanu
Добавил тему 3 строки кода MQL4 не получается переписать в MQL5
собственно сабж: if ( OrderSelect (ticket, SELECT_BY_TICKET))    {       all_profit = +OrderProfit();        if (OrderCloseTime() > 0 ) OpenPosition();    } если по
Igor Makanu
Таблица с использованием MQL5 + .Net (.dll) Потребовался вывод данных для аналитики. Сделал очень функциональную библиотеку со скромным API...
Igor Makanu
Добавил тему Как сгенерировать сочетания без повторений с помощью тестера стратегий?
Есть такой скрипт, который генерирует сочетания  без повторений: #property script_show_inputs input int N = 5; #include <Files\FileTxt.mqh> //+------------------------------------------------------------------+ void OnStart () {
Igor Makanu
Опубликовал код HighAndLow_TF
Индикатор HighAndLow_TF позволяет отображать номер текущего бара, и значение и время High и Low на младших таймфреймах
Igor Makanu
Добавил тему Как определить доступность данных OHLC кастомного символа?
Просмотрел штук 50 примеров в CodeBase и статей с десяток, одинаковых приемов проверки готовности данных OHLC по другим символам или ТФ не увидел - у всех не однозначные приемы проверки доступности данных OHLC с других ТФ (символов) для
Igor Makanu
Опубликовал код PeriodInSeconds
Индикатор PeriodInSeconds позволяет отображать графики с любым периодом заданным в секундах
Igor Makanu
Опубликовал код ArrayZigZag
Класс ArrayZigZag является классом динамического массива переменных типа значения вершин индикатора ZigZag.mql4. Это пример использования класса CList из стандартной библиотекой MQL4
Igor Makanu
Добавил тему Как перезапустить эксперт по изменении настройки input bool NewRUN = true
Версия терминала 1147 Знаю, что раньше в справке по MQL4 было написано, что не рекомендуется изменять программно настройки советника (extern переменные) , но во многих MQL4 программах были конструкции вида: extern bool NewRUN =   true ; int
Igor Makanu
Добавил тему Число в дробь (convert double to fraction)
Ищу способ преобразовать вещественное число в дробь, нагуглил исходник  https://stackoverflow.com/questions/26643695/converting-decimal-to-fraction-c портировал под MQL (скрипт для проверки): void OnStart ()   {    double x =
Igor Makanu
Добавил тему SSA метод, пример работы с ALGLIB
Портировал из Matlab на MQL5 скрипт вычисления SSA Сам расчет SSA выполнил в классе SSA (файл ssa_mathlab.mqh), скрипт из Matlab находится там же в виде комментариев, все файлы в архиве, второй арзив немного литературы по методу SSA Неделю разбирался
Igor Makanu
Добавил тему Не могу проинициализировать массив (задача на комбинаторику)
Который час пытаюсь составить алгоритм инициализации массива по заданному примеру: .................................. примерно такие должны получиться данные, массив трехмерный: #define MAXARR  8 arr[][MAXARR][2] принцип формирования данных
Igor Makanu
Добавил тему Как посчитать прибыль позиции в МТ?
Здравствуйте! В который раз ищу ответ на свой вопрос и не смог найти что-нибудь рабочее в кодобазе есть индикатор " Уровень безубытка (ProfitLine) - индикатор для MetaTrader 4 " https://www.mql5.com/ru/code/10007 попробовал использовать его, сложно
Igor Makanu
Опубликовал код RenkoOneBuffer
Индикатор RenkoOneBuffer позволяет отображать графики Ренко в подокне индикатора. Тип графиков Ренко показывает лишь движения цены, большие заданного (box size). Он помогает устранить шум и сосредоточиться на основных трендах.
Igor Makanu
Добавил тему !IsStopped() в пользовательских индикаторах
из обсуждения  https://www.mql5.com/ru/forum/196 возник вопрос: насколько оправдано использование  !IsStopped() в циклах расчета пользовательского индикатора, последние по дате индикаторы в кодобазе содержат конструкцию вида: for
Igor Makanu
Добавил тему Автоматическое обновление истории по всем ТФ
Поискал поиском по форуму коды и топики про загрузку истории , но вот про обновление истории по всем ТФ, не нашел, набросал такой скрипт: //+------------------------------------------------------------------+ //|
Igor Makanu
Добавил тему как узнать адрес сервера?
столкнулся с проблемой, что не могу найти информации о конкретных данных сервера NordFX-Server, да и хотелось бы узнать как не устанавливая по нескольку терминалов от разных ДЦ найти адреса серверров с МТ4 было проще, если информации не нашел в
Igor Makanu
Добавил тему Закачка истории
пишу мультивалютник, при тесте постоянно выясняется, что будет подгружаться история, устал ждать, когда синхронизируется история, написал такую "игрушку" //+------------------------------------------------------------------+ //|
Igor Makanu
Добавил тему помогите найти ошибку
собственно сабж, буду рад, если кто растолкует в чем принципиальная разница между МТ4 и МТ5 при написании индикаторов хочу переделать индикатор: KvantLevel.mq4 1-й вариант по статье https://www.mql5.com/ru/articles/81 2-й вариант пытаюсь заменить
Igor Makanu
Зарегистрировался в MQL5.community
Igor Makanu
Добавил тему Может быть эти индикаторы надо в Code Base ?
Вот сотворил первые свои индикаторы, и собственно сабж - может их стоит положить в Code Base ? Думаю модераторы найдут время что бы свериться есть ли такие индикаторы в Code Base Собственно индикаторы: 1. Красивая трехцветная оцифрованная машка 2
12